REFEREE REGISTRATION 2022/23

For registration season 2022/23 Referees within youth football must have an in-date DBS and an in-date one of the following safeguarding education courses; Safeguarding for All, Safeguarding Children Course, or Safeguarding recertification - (if they have an existing in-date safeguarding workshop Face-to-Face workshop this will allows you to register as a referee).
               
To be clear 14-15yr old's should complete the FA's 'Safeguarding for All'.
